Slayaway Camp 2 Now Available for iOS and Android Devices

Following its initial Netflix Games launch in December 2023, the blood-soaked puzzle sequel Slayaway Camp 2 has arrived on iOS and Android platforms. Players can now purchase the game outright through the App Store and Google Play Store, continuing the beloved horror-puzzle franchise's gruesome legacy.

A Bloody Good Return to Form

Players reprise their role as the iconic killer Skullface, now trapped within the fictional Terrortube streaming service. The only escape? Systematically eliminating helpless campers across dozens of cleverly designed puzzle levels that pay homage to classic 1980s slasher films.

The sequel introduces fresh gameplay mechanics including moveable crates, deadly pressure plates, and environmental hazards that let you manipulate victims into fatal mistakes. Veterans of the original Slayaway Camp or Friday the 13th: Killer Puzzle will recognize the signature blend of dark humor and strategic puzzle-solving.

Expanded Murderous Roster

Slayaway Camp 2 boasts 36 unlockable killers organized into five distinct classes:

  • Classic Slashers: Traditional melee killers
  • Sorcerers: Spellcasters with ranged attacks
  • Ghosts: Phantoms that bypass obstacles
  • Beasts: Predators that immobilize prey
  • Monsters: Necromancers who raise minions

The game packs 25 fully themed puzzle-movies, each containing multiple gory levels dripping with dark comedy. For those seeking extra challenges, Endless Mode pushes players' strategic skills to the limit. Completionists can hunt for hidden execution animations and compete in special minigames for unique rewards.
